Specifications
Voltage - Clamping (Max) @ Ipp: 38.9V
Supplier Device Package: DO-214AB (SMCJ)
Package / Case: DO-214AB, SMC
Mounting Type: Surface Mount
Operating Temperature: -65°C ~ 150°C (TJ)
Capacitance @ Frequency: --
Applications: General Purpose
Power Line Protection: No
Power - Peak Pulse: 1500W (1.5kW)
Current - Peak Pulse (10/1000µs): 38.6A
Series: Military, MIL-PRF-19500
Voltage - Breakdown (Min): 26.7V
Voltage - Reverse Standoff (Typ): 24V
Unidirectional Channels: 1
Type: Zener
Moisture Sensitivity Level (MSL): --
Part Status: Active
Lead Free Status / RoHS Status: --
Packaging: Bulk

TVS (Transient Voltage Suppressor) diodes are used in a range of electronic devices to protect circuits from overvoltage transients, commonly caused by lightning, load induction, or other sources.
